Troubleshooting Common Basswin Login Issues
Encountering difficulties with your basswin login is a relatively common experience. The reasons can vary widely, ranging from simple typos to more complex technical glitches. The first step in troubleshooting should always be to verify that you are entering the correct username and password. Pay close attention to capitalization and any special characters, as even a slight error can prevent access. Many users unknowingly have the Caps Lock key activated, leading to incorrect password entries. Another common issue is accidentally adding spaces before or after the username or password, which the system will interpret as invalid credentials. Double-checking these basic elements can often resolve the problem quickly.
If you are certain that your username and password are correct, the issue may lie with your internet connection. A weak or unstable connection can disrupt the login process. Try refreshing the page or restarting your modem and router. Ensure that your browser is up-to-date, as older versions may not be compatible with the platform's security protocols. Clearing your browser's cache and cookies can also resolve login issues, as these stored files can sometimes interfere with the login process. Finally, temporarily disabling any browser extensions or add-ons can help to identify if one of them is causing the problem. It's also worth checking the platform's status page, as scheduled maintenance or unexpected outages can prevent login attempts.

Enhancing Your Account Security After Login
Successfully completing a basswin login is just the first step. Maintaining robust account security is an ongoing process, requiring proactive measures to protect your information from unauthorized access. One of the most effective ways to enhance your security is to enable two-factor authentication (2FA), if the platform offers it. 2FA adds an extra layer of protection by requiring a second verification code, typically sent to your mobile device, in addition to your password. This makes it significantly more difficult for hackers to gain access to your account, even if they manage to obtain your password.
Regularly review your account activity for any suspicious transactions or logins. Most platforms provide an activity log that displays the date, time, and location of each login attempt. If you notice any unfamiliar activity, immediately change your password and contact the platform's support team. Be cautious about clicking on links or downloading attachments from unknown sources, as these can contain malware or phishing scams. Finally, keep your operating system and browser up-to-date with the latest security patches, as these updates often address vulnerabilities that hackers could exploit. Educating yourself about common online security threats and adopting safe browsing habits are essential for protecting your digital identity.
Implementing Strong Password Management Practices
Strong password management is the cornerstone of online security. Avoid using the same password across multiple platforms, and choose passwords that are at least 12 characters long and include a mix of uppercase and lowercase letters, numbers, and symbols. Consider using a password manager to securely store and generate complex passwords for all your online accounts. Password managers also offer features like auto-fill and security alerts, making it easier to maintain good password hygiene. Regularly update your passwords, especially for sensitive accounts like banking and email. It's good practice to change your passwords every three to six months to minimize the risk of unauthorized access.

Addressing Account Recovery Challenges and Seeking Support
While account recovery options are designed to provide a seamless path back to your account, users sometimes encounter challenges during the process. One common issue is an outdated or inaccessible email address associated with the account. If you no longer have access to the registered email, you may need to contact the platform's support team directly and provide alternative verification methods, such as government-issued identification. Another challenge is a lack of sufficient information to verify your identity. The platform may require you to answer security questions or provide details about your account history. Be prepared to provide as much accurate information as possible to facilitate the recovery process. It's important to have alternative contact information, such as a phone number, registered to the account for quicker verification.
If you are unable to resolve the issue through self-service options, reaching out to the platform's support team is crucial. Most platforms offer various support channels, including email, live chat, and phone support. When contacting support, be clear and concise in describing your problem and provide all relevant details, such as your username, email address, and any error messages you have encountered. Be patient and polite, and follow the instructions provided by the support agent. Remember that support teams are often handling a large volume of requests, so it may take some time to receive a response. Document all communication with support for future reference.
